Removal And Installation

- Disconnect the battery negative (-) terminal.
- Remove the engine cover.

- Remove the air duct and air cleaner assembly.

- Remove the engine room under cover.

- Remove the engine wiring connectors and harness clamps around the intake manifold and then remove the connector brackets and wiring protector.
- Disconnect the purge control solenoid valve (PCSV) hose (A).
- Disconnect the vacuum pipe hose (A).
- Remove the vacuum pipe bolts (A)
- Remove the air breather pipe bolt (A).
Tightening torque:
9.8 - 11.8 N.m (1.0 - 1.2 kgf.m, 7.2 - 8.7 lb.ft)
- Remove the wiring bracket bolt (A).
Tightening torque:
9.8 - 11.8 N.m (1.0 - 1.2 kgf.m, 7.2 - 8.7 lb.ft)
- Remove the electronic throttle control (ETC) module.

- Remove the purge control solenoid valve (PCSV) hose (A) and bracket (B).
Tightening torque:
9.8 - 11.8 N.m (1.0 - 1.2 kgf.m, 7.2 - 8.7 lb.ft)
- Remove the intake manifold stay (A).
Tightening torque:
18.6 - 23.5 N.m (1.9 - 2.4 kgf.m, 13.7 - 17.4 lb.ft)
- Remove the intake manifold (A) with the gasket.
Tightening torque:
18.6 - 23.5 N.m (1.9 - 2.4 kgf.m, 13.7 - 17.4 lb.ft)
NOTE:- Be careful not to allow the foreign substances to enter the inlet port.
- Do not reuse the intake manifold gasket (A) and ETC (Electronic Throttle Control) module gasket (B).
- Install in the reverse order of removal.
